What You Need

Strong business tax preparation experience with 3+ years of recent experience preparing federal and state business tax returns (1065, 1120‑S) for at least 20 clients per season using commercial tax preparation software.

Active unrestricted credential (EA, CPA, or Practicing Attorney).

Minimum of 2 seasons of personal tax preparation experience (30+ returns per tax year).

Availability to work a minimum of 20 hours per week across three or more days.

Bookkeeping experience preferred.

Experience preparing business tax returns for service industry customers preferred.

Active PTIN and ability to obtain any related state licenses, certificates, permits, or bonds.

Working knowledge of Circular 230.

Proficient with technology, computer operations, and software.

Strong customer service, communication, critical thinking, research, and problem‑solving skills.

Ability to work independently in a fast‑paced environment.

Reliable internet connection meeting Intuit security criteria.
